Not Installing Your Dishwashing Machine Appropriately Can Result In a Mountain of Issues
Not just can installing a dishwashing machine properly void your service warranty, however it can additionally create a mess. For instance, if you do not install the supply line appropriately, you might handle leakages-- or even worse, a flooding. You may addit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well rapidly via your pipes and also causes loud drinking sounds. Lastly, if you incorrectly install your dishwasher to the waste disposal unit, you may see poignant smells or have residue on your recipes.

Mounting a Dishwashing Machine Requires a Variety of Devices
If you do not have a selection of devices available, you may need to make a journey to Lowe's or House Depot. To set up a dish washer, you need the adhering to devices: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ws. You will also need cleaning supplies such as a shallow bucket as well as sponge. The price to buy them can add up swiftly if you do not have any of these items.
A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her port, connects the dishwashing machine to a water source. A plumber can make sure that the line is suitable with both your dishwashing machine as well as water resource if you get a new supply line. A professional plumber can check it to ensure that it's in excellent problem and does not have any kind of leakages if you decide to make use of an existing supply line.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
